Eric Trump, a son of US President Donald Trump, may no longer be a board member of investment company ALT5 Sigma as part of a deal with World Liberty Financial.

According to an Aug. 25 filing with the US Securities and Exchange Commission (SEC), ALT5 Sigma designated Eric Trump and World Liberty Financial co-founder Zach Folkman as board observers rather than members.

The company reported that Trump’s position was “in order to comply with Nasdaq’s listing rules” and was still subject to approval by stockholders.

The filing appeared to contradict earlier notices that Trump had joined the board. In an Aug. 11 announcement, ALT5 Sigma said it would raise $1.5 billion for World Liberty Financial’s corporate treasury — a deal that included Trump becoming a director on the board. At time of publication, he was listed as a board director on ALT5 Sigma’s website. 

ALT5 Sigma is a Nasdaq-listed fintech company that provides crypto infrastructure services. It originally operated under the name JanOne, a biotech-focused company, before rebranding in mid-2024 to focus on digital assets.

According to SEC filings, ALT5 Sigma received $750 million worth of WLFI tokens from the crypto company, one million shares, and “pre-funded warrants” to purchase up to an additional 99 million shares as part of the deal.

Cointelegraph reached out to ALT5 Sigma and World Liberty Financial for comment, but had not received a response at time of publication.

Related: Trump-tied crypto company ALT5 Sigma denies SEC probe rumors

Zach Witkoff, the son of the US president’s Special Envoy to the Middle East, Steve Witkoff, and another World Liberty Financial co-founder, was listed as chairman of the ALT5 Sigma board.

The US President’s ties to crypto ventures are increasing his family’s wealth

Since Trump took office in January, his family’s wealth has increased by potentially billions of dollars through crypto ventures such as World Liberty Financial, his personal memecoin, Official Trump (TRUMP), his family-backed mining company American Bitcoin and deals through Trump Media and Technology Group, the parent company of the Truth Social platform.

In the last eight days, shares of American Bitcoin began trading on the Nasdaq, and World Liberty unlocked 24.6 billion WLFI tokens — a move that gave the Trump family’s token stake a valuation of about $5 billion at the time.

World Liberty is facing scrutiny from some users who claimed the company locked up their tokens due to “high risk” from their crypto wallets.

Tron founder Justin Sun, one of the company’s biggest backers, reported on Thursday that World Liberty had blacklisted his wallet address after transferring 50 million WLFI tokens to cryptocurrency exchange HTX. One WLFI user has proposed opening up the matter to a governance vote.

Ethereum’s throughput ticked up on Sunday as more validators signalled their support for increasing Ethereum’s gas limit to 45 million units, which will reduce transaction fees and enable improved network scaling.  

Ethereum’s gas limit rose to over 37.3 million units on Sunday, according to Etherscan, up almost 3% from levels late last week, while several blocks were proposed with higher gas limits.

The latest gas limit increase represents the first significant climb since February, when it was raised from 30 million to 36 million.

Average Ethereum gas limits over time. Source: Etherscan

Improved transaction throughput

Higher gas limits mean more transaction throughput on Ethereum’s layer-1 network, and validators can automatically adjust the limit by about 0.1% per block when they signal support for changes.

Ethereum throughput ticked up to just below 18 transactions per second over the weekend, according to Chainspect. It has also risen since the last gas limit increase when TPS was around 15. 

Validators agree to “pump the gas”

The weekend gas limit increase came as nearly half of all staked Ether (ETH) is now signaling support to raise the gas limit to 45 million or higher through a grassroots “pump the gas” campaign.

“Almost exactly 50% of stake are voting to increase the L1 gas limit to 45 million,” observed Vitalik Buterin on Sunday.

Currently, 47.2% of staked validators are in favor of higher gas limits, according to GasLimits.pics.

Gas limit signalling. Source: GasLimit.pics

Pump the gas 

The gas limit refers to the maximum amount of gas spent on executing transactions or smart contracts in each block. Gas is the Ether fee required to conduct a transaction or execute a smart contract on the network.

Ethereum developers launched the “pump the gas” campaign in March 2024 to initially raise the Ethereum gas limit from 30 million to 40 million, which they claimed would reduce transaction fees on layer 1.

Buterin noted that recent Geth, the most popular Ethereum node client, team improvements make these scale increases safer with new archive node optimizations.

Related: More than 50% of validators signal to increase ETH gas limit

Ether activity and price continue higher

Ethereum network activity has also increased in recent months, with an uptick in daily transactions from around 1.1 million in April to current levels around 1.4 million, according to Etherscan. 

The uptick in network activity has correlated with an increase in price, with the asset gaining a whopping 54% over the past month. 

Ether topped $3,800 briefly in a seven-month high on Sunday as corporate treasuries and exchange-traded funds continue to load up.

The following is a guest post and opinion from Aryan Sheikhalian, Head of Research at CMT Digital.

Ethereum is betting big on a future filled with rollups. But in typical Solana fashion, the network is taking a different route—one that doesn’t just scale more blockspace, but bespoke execution environments with first-class developer control.

Enter Network Extensions, Solana’s most important—and misunderstood—infrastructure innovation to date. While they’re often compared to sidechains or dismissed as Solana’s version of appchains, that framing undersells what’s really happening here. Network Extensions allow for custom execution environments that don’t fragment liquidity or composability—unlocking a new frontier for application-specific blockspace without breaking the core network apart.

This isn’t just a scaling strategy. It’s a statement about how the future of crypto infrastructure will work.

Solana’s modular, L1-integrated extensions preserve validator security, support differentiated consensus and transaction logic, and offer developers more design surface without forcing them to launch new chains or settle for constrained rollups. That’s a big deal for anyone building high-performance applications—from games to DePIN to real-world finance.

While Ethereum L2s offload computation and struggle with fragmented liquidity, Solana is building something quieter but more elegant: a unified, highly customizable L1 that treats specialization as a first-class primitive. And in doing so, it might just leapfrog the rollup wars entirely.

Customization Without Fragmentation

Ethereum’s Layer-2s were built to scale. Solana’s Network Extensions were built to specialize.
While Ethereum rollups increase throughput, they all run essentially the same playbook—general-purpose blockspace, minimal variation, and fragmented liquidity across siloed chains. The architecture improves efficiency, but not flexibility.

Solana takes a different view. Network Extensions let developers define their own execution environments from the ground up. They can customize consensus mechanisms, transaction logic, dedicated storage, and isolated environments that don’t compete with mainnet traffic. More importantly, they do it without breaking composability or spinning up entirely new chains.

Data Availability, Solana Style

Unlike Ethereum’s standardized rollups, Solana has not mandated a single approach to Network Extensions. That’s by design. It invites experimentation—so long as extensions validate state transitions and anchor them to Layer 1, preserving Solana’s unified state and liquidity.
To achieve this, Solana has introduced specialized data lanes, akin to Ethereum’s blobspace for rollups. One of the most promising developments is ZK Compression, a joint effort by Helius and Light Protocol. By compressing account state and using zk-proofs to validate state transitions, ZK Compression offers a glimpse into how Solana can scale without sacrificing verifiability or speed.

Comparing Ethereum’s Approach: Throughput Over Customization

While Solana is enhancing execution environments with Network Extensions, Ethereum is focusing on two major scalability improvements: Layer-2 rollups and preconfirmations.

  • Rollups bundle transactions off-chain, then submit them to Ethereum L1. The tradeoff? Fragmented liquidity and independent state.
  • Preconfirmations aim to reduce perceived latency by issuing soft guarantees before block inclusion. Useful? Sure. Transformative? Not really.

Solana’s approach skips the workaround entirely. With sub-second finality, it doesn’t need preconfirmations. And with Network Extensions, it avoids the L2 complexity tax by keeping specialized execution environments anchored to a unified chain.

Why This Matters for Builders

For developers, Network Extensions lower the barriers to launching custom environments—without the overhead of managing an entirely new chain or compromising user experience. This unlocks a long tail of blockchain applications that don’t want to live inside generalized blockspace.
Customization has already proven its value as a driver of innovation.. Network Extensions encourage experimentation by providing secure, flexible execution environments for applications. Specifically, consumer-focused applications—where abstraction and UX optimization are paramount—stand to benefit the most.
Applications that stand to benefit include:

  • DeFi: Custom execution environments enable high-frequency trading, low-latency transactions, and built-in regulatory compliance features like KYC enforcement.
  • Supply Chain Management: Isolated environments facilitate complex logistics workflows, ensuring data integrity and real-time tracking without burdening the mainnet.
  • DePIN and IoT: Extensions can efficiently process data from IoT devices and integrate with blockchain-based DePIN networks.
  • Gaming: Dedicated resources allow for near-instant settlements and optimized in-game economies.

What Comes Next?

Network Extensions mark a shift in how blockchains can scale—not just by handling more transactions, but by supporting more types of applications. As more developers’ experiment with specialized execution environments, Solana’s infrastructure could evolve into a network of purpose-built layers that remain unified at the base.

This model stands in contrast to the fragmentation creeping into other ecosystems. Rather than offloading scale to separate rollups or appchains, Solana keeps customization close to the core. That reduces friction, preserves composability, and gives developers more room to build without starting from scratch. This approach could yield custom-tailored DeFi platforms, next-gen consumer applications, and institutional blockchain environments compliant with real-world regulations.

The success of Network Extensions will depend on developer adoption, tooling, and real-world deployment. But the early signs are promising. If executed well, this strategy could redefine blockchain infrastructure, shifting the focus from mere scalability to flexibility, adaptability, and application-specific performance.

The Ethereum Foundation (EF) merged its protocol research and development units under a single banner, called Protocol, on June 2.

The new initiative focuses resources on three technical priorities: scaling the base layer, expanding blob capacity for layer-2 networks, and enhancing the user experience.

The three-track plan

Protocol will steer code writers, researchers, and project coordinators toward a shared roadmap that treats those priorities as the sole benchmarks for funding and staffing. 

Tim Beiko and Ansgar Dietrichs will guide work on the base-layer scale, Alex Stokes and Francesco D’Amato will oversee layer-2 throughput and blob design, and Barnabé Monnot and Josh Rudolf will direct user-experience projects. Additionally, Dankrad Feist will advise each track.

The foundation framed the restructure as a response to rapid progress in zkEVM rollups, hardened layer-2 systems, and broader demand for Ethereum as a settlement engine. 

By grouping teams under a single roof, Protocol intends to shorten the path from research papers to production code and to create tighter feedback loops across client, cryptography, and interface efforts.

Leaner teams and clear accountability

Protocol now operates with fewer staff members. The foundation confirmed that some researchers and engineers departed during the reorganization and encouraged other Ethereum companies to recruit them. 

Team leads carry explicit responsibility for code quality and peer review, and they must demonstrate measurable progress on the three priorities at regular checkpoints. 

The new structure also adjusts Ethereum’s internal governance forums. Protocol will rework meeting schedules and propose new venues for community input on hard-fork timing, security reviews, and blob pricing policy. 

Foundation managers said the goal is to translate on-chain signals and developer feedback into releases without drift.

Protocol opened searches for a user-experience lead and a performance-engineering lead while inviting additional applicants with expertise in kernel-level or cryptography. 

The group plans joint workshops with external client teams and layer-2 builders to refine execution-layer changes and blob-compression techniques before the next network upgrade.

Protocol begins operating under the new framework immediately.

Vitalik Buterin has suggested changes to Ethereum’s scaling plan that focus on making it easier to run local nodes while still supporting Layer 1 (L1) scaling.

His proposals come in response to concerns that raising the L1 gas limit could make it more difficult for users to run full nodes.

Partially Stateless Nodes

In a post on Ethresear.ch, the Ethereum co-founder argues that maintaining the ability for users to function their own nodes can be achieved while continuing to expand the network’s scalability.

He outlined several solutions to allow for this. To support local node operation, he introduced a new type called the “partially stateless node.” This design checks blocks without needing to store all past data and keeps the full chain verified using either stateless methods or ZK-EVM.

“This type of node would give the benefits of direct local access to the state that a user needs to care about, as well as maximal full privacy of access to that state,” he said.

Users can also customize which parts of the state to save, such as data from frequently accessed accounts or applications. Buterin said that this configuration could even be managed by an on-chain contract, with the node saving only raw values and not Merkle branches.

In the short term, the Ethereum co-founder suggests the full rollout of EIP-4444, which reduces disk space needs by limiting historical data stored by nodes to about 36 days. He also calls for the creation of a distributed history storage system where nodes store fragments of older data. This would be maintained through erasure coding and would avoid reliance on centralized storage providers.

Another change involves modifying gas costs to make storage operations more expensive and execution less costly. This encourages efficient use of the network. In the medium term, Buterin pointed to stateless verification as a way to reduce node storage needs further by removing the need to store state Merkle branches.

The Limitations of Other Solutions

The article addresses a common concern that increasing the L1 gas limit could make it harder for users to operate full nodes due to growing resource demands.

The 31-year-old also explains that while validating the blockchain has traditionally been the main reason to run a full node, there is another important way they can be used. This includes operating a local RPC server for trustless, censorship-resistant, and privacy-friendly access to on-chain data.

Although technologies such as ZK-EVMs and private information retrieval (PIR) offer promising trustless alternatives, Buterin points out several limitations. These include the high cost of fully cryptographic solutions, risks to metadata privacy, and censorship threats from centralized RPC providers.

The Ethereum mainnet’s gas limit could theoretically grow 100-fold and reach 2,000 transactions per second under a new Ethereum Improvement Proposal (EIP) put forward by Ethereum Foundation researcher Dankrad Feist.

Feist, who had the blockchain’s “danksharding” data storage solution named after him, put forward EIP-9698 on April 27, which would introduce a “deterministic gas limit growth schedule” starting at epoch 369017, or around June 1.

The proposal would gradually increase the gas limit by a factor of 10 for roughly two years, or 164,250 epochs, when one final tenfold increase would occur.

Ethereum clients would need to vote on the proposal for it to take effect, Feist said.

“By introducing a predictable exponential growth pattern as a client default, this EIP encourages a sustainable and transparent gas limit trajectory, aligned with expected advancements in hardware and protocol efficiency,” he added.

As Ethereum can occasionally reach up to 20 TPS in blocks dominated by simple transactions, a 100x gas limit increase could theoretically increase Ethereum’s TPS to 2,000. Feist’s proposal would better position Ethereum to compete with the likes of Solana, which currently processes a non-vote TPS between 800 to 1,050 and has a theoretical TPS of 65,000.

Source: Fabda.eth

The EIP would expand the current gas limit of 36 million to 3.6 billion, potentially allowing around 6,000 transactions to fit into Ethereum blocks.

Feist’s proposal comes after Ethereum validators agreed to raise the gas limit from 30 million to 36 million in February.

Before that, the last change to Ethereum’s gas limit occurred in August 2021 under the London hard fork, where the figure was roughly doubled from 15 million to 30 million.

Daily change in Ethereum Average Gas Limit over the last five years. Source: YCharts

Feist acknowledged that a rapid increase in the gas limit under his proposal may stress less-optimized nodes and increase block propagation times. 

“However, the exponential schedule with very gradual increments per epoch gives node operators and developers ample time to adapt and optimize,” he said.

Related: Ethereum community members propose new fee structure for the app layer

EIP-9698 marks the Ethereum community’s latest effort to boost scalability at the base layer after predominantly focusing on scaling through layer 2 solutions in recent years.

Critics of Ethereum’s layer-2 focused strategy claim that it has fragmented the ecosystem into several siloed chains with little interoperability, leading to a worse user experience.

EIP-9678 looks to increase gas limit

Ethereum developers are also looking to test a fourfold increase of Ethereum’s gas limit in the Fusaka hard fork under EIP-9678.

Fusaka has been flagged as possibly going online in late 2025, while the next major Ethereum upgrade, Pectra, is scheduled to go live on the mainnet in May.

The Ethereum Foundation (EF) is sharpening its focus on improving the Layer 1 network and enhancing the user experience through a series of upcoming protocol upgrades.

On April 21, Tomasz Stańczak, the incoming co-director at EF, confirmed that the organization is shifting its research priorities. The new focus will center on Layer 1 performance, continued support for Layer 2 expansion, and tackling usability challenges that have persisted in the Ethereum ecosystem.

He stated:

“Within the EF we will shift much of our research effort toward near‑term goals, aiming to address user experience and scaling challenges in the next two protocol upgrades.”

This means the upgrade could unfold across several protocol updates, including Pectra, Fusaka, and Glamsterdam.

Stańczak noted that internal discussions around Ethereum’s roadmap have been extensive and met with strong support from the developer community.

However, he stressed that turning these concepts into live upgrades requires consistent effort from researchers and core developers.

Meanwhile, Stańczak also mentioned that some of Ethereum’s long-term initiatives might arrive earlier than initially projected. He attributed this acceleration to the research community’s growing contributions.

He added:

“We are exploring ways to bring forward projects that currently look three to five years away. Posts from our top researchers help some of them to ship within one or two years through initiatives such as next‑generation execution and consensus layers.”

Vitalik Buterin transitions to research role

As part of recent leadership changes within the Foundation, Stańczak announced that Vitalik Buterin, Ethereum co-founder, will now focus exclusively on research and exploratory work.

According to Stańczak:

“We aimed, among other things, to free more of Vitalik’s time for research and exploration, rather than day‑to‑day coordination or crisis response. Each time Vitalik shares insights or communicates a direction, he accelerates major long‑term breakthroughs.”

Stańczak highlighted that Buterin’s insights have frequently catalyzed progress across critical areas, including zkVM development, RISC-V research, and privacy-enhancing technologies. These contributions, he said, have helped realign Ethereum’s core mission while opening new technical frontiers.

However, Stańczak clarified that Buterin’s proposals are not final decisions. Instead, they are designed to spark conversation and encourage critical community input.

He also stressed the importance of peer review and the freedom to challenge ideas, saying:

“Community review may refine [Buterin’s proposal] significantly or even reject them. We want the same freedom for our other researchers, who show courage by posing difficult questions and suggesting alternative approaches.”
